8 Indicators of a Drain Line Blockage

Wastewater is a health hazard that ought to be attended to by an expert. Your drain line may be obstructed if a nasty odor originates from the sink, toilet, bathtub or shower. That foul odor is sewer that drains inadequately as a result of blockages.

Blockages can cause family drains to quit working because they are linked to the septic tank or municipal sewer system. The water levels in the commode change when the drains pipes do not work correctly or the bathroom won't flush. Drains that are attached can gurgle as soon as you purge the toilet.

When a drainpipe line breaks, the expense of repair service can escalate substantially. The cost will even go up if the primary drain line is challenging to access. If tree origins have obstructed the sewer system or concrete pieces require to be removed, be prepared to invest over $150 per hr for excavations and also fixings.

Frequent Blockages-- If you discover that commodes, bathroom and kitchen sinks, and bathtubs or showers in your home frequently fail to drain without making use of a bettor or a chemical drainpipe cleaner, you might have a major sewer line clog. Don't disregard this problem-- specifically if you have to make use of a plunger or chemical drain cleaner each time you flush or use the sink.

Slow Drains pipes-- A clear indication of sewer clog is when you observe that numerous of your drains have reduced at the same time. If you think a drain clog examine all your low lying components. These include the toilet, the tub, and the bathroom. If a lot of them are slow-moving or not ΑΠΟΦΡΑΞΕΙΣ ΤΙΜΕΣ draining pipes in all, then you have an issue.

Negative Smells-- When your major sewage system drainpipe as well as lines are blocked, wastewater returns into your sinks, toilets, and also ΑΠΟΦΡΑΞΕΙΣ ΑΝΤΩΝΙΟΥ bath tubs. Although you might not see the water quickly after the clog begins, you will notice a bad odor. That is an indicator that unclean water is permeating back into the drainpipe pipes or otherwise draining pipes in any way.

Several Fixtures Entailed-- Purging the bathroom only to have your tub loaded with water, or running αποφράξεις αθήνα your washing device as well as your commode overflows most likely means you have a clog someplace.

Unusual Noises-- Does your commode make a gurgling sound after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you turn off the shower, do you listen to squeaking audios or various other weird sounds originating from the wall surfaces or with the floorings? If so, you might have a clog in among the sewer pipes.

Fluctuating Water Level In The Bathroom-- You most likely have a trouble with your major sewage system drainpipe lines if the water in your bathroom rises and falls for no reason. Examine whether the water degree is impacted by draining your bath tub or cooking area sink. If that is taking place, you require to have your drain lines checked.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ipe that plumbers usage to unclog drain lines. If you observe water flowing out of it, you have a sewage system drainpipe obstruction. Apart from being unsanitary, the water can make your backyard smell very negative.

Exterior Issues-- Check the exterior of your home for water puddles (specifically if it hasn't rained in a while), bad odors, yellow as well as brown spots on your yard, or revealed tree origins that seem also close to your house. These concerns commonly suggest a main sewage system line obstruction.

There are a range of reasons why sewage system lines get blocked. Unclogging them on your own can make the issue even worse, so it is constantly recommended to talk to an expert plumbing professional. She or he can inspect the system, tidy, as well as tell you what triggered the clog. Here some feasible causes of a sewer clog.

Serious Pipe Damage-- When the sewage system pipe is broken or damaged, the sewer line will certainly not drain pipes correctly. Sewage system pipelines can fracture when there is boosted traffic over ground or using hefty building and construction equipment. Remember that when steel pipelines break as a result of corrosion, they do not drain pipes appropriately.

Sagging Sewer Lines-- Dirt modifications can cause your sewage system line to sag. When this happens, the area that has sunk gathers paper and also waste resulting in an obstruction.

Root Seepage-- If you have older major sewage system drain and also lines constructed from porous materials like clay, trees, and bushes origins, acquire them. As they expand as well as the origins get bigger, they can break the sewage system pipeline as well as trigger an obstruction.

Flushing Debris Down The Commode-- There are numerous things that you can not purge down the commode. When you flush facial cells, eggshells, coffee grounds, toilet scrub pads, and also tampons down the toilet, it will block your sewage system line.

Ways to stop Future Drain Line Clogs

Prevent future obstructions by preserving clean sewer lines. Avoid flushing womanly hygiene products, facial cleansing fabrics, thick paper towels or toilet paper, and also various other products not planned for flushing down the bathroom.

Take into consideration removing older trees in close proximity to your home or septic tank ΑΠΟΦΡΑΞΕΙΣ ΑΘΗΝΑ to stop tree roots from damaging drain lines. Tree roots can additionally trigger main sewage system line blockages by penetrating sewer lines as well as obstructing water circulation to the septic system. Tree roots can create bathroom tissue and also strong waste to develop and create clogs.

Usage Enzyme Cleansers Regular monthly-- To avoid your sewage system lines from obstructing, tidy them when a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have extreme chemicals and are secure for you as well as your family. That noted, ensure that you have your sewage system lines evaluated by an expert plumbing technician regularly.

Maintain Plants From The Sewer Lines-- Plants' origins can impact your drain line, so do not plant trees, blossoms, or shrubs. These plants make maintenance tough and also can damage the pipelines.

Use the wastebasket-- The only point that must be flushed down the bathroom is human waste and also water. Health items such as sanitary pads and tampons can significantly block your drain line.

Change Old Clay Piping-- If you stay in an older residence with lead or clay drain pipelines, think about changing them. It will shield you from a sewage system drain clog. The best plumber can promptly change your drain pipes, as well as make certain that your system is working.
